WebThe first step at the canola oil manufacturing plant is the pre-treatment of the rapeseed. The seeds initially need to be cleaned. This seed is harvested from pods, particularly in North America, with North Dakota accounting for 92 percent of U.S. production. Canola is a type of rapeseed; however, it has been adapted to get rid of potential undesirable qualities of rapeseed, such as erucic acid.

Web7 mrt. 2024 · Canola oil is commonly derived from a rapeseed oil from plants specially bred to be low in erucic acid, which reportedly imparts an unfavorable taste to the oil and may cause health problems. It can also be a derivative of the seeds that are produced by cross-breeding multiple types of rapeseed.
